    Abstract: A fluid dispensing device has a container made from a flexible material defining an interior fluid storage region and a flexible metering housing having a metering chamber in fluid communication with the fluid storage region, the flexible metering housing having a button heat sealed to a base plate. A unidirectional intake valve is disposed between the container and the flexible metering housing. A unidirectional output valve is in fluid communication with the flexible metering housing. The button has a stepped flange towards an outer edge of said circular shape and the base plate has a stepped flange corresponding to the stepped flange of the button.

    Abstract: The present invention relates to a dispensing device for dispensing a liquid foodstuff product from a container, wherein a hose member of elastic and resilient material is connectable with the container such that product can be made to flow from the container into the hose member. The hose member is compressible in order to dispense product therefrom and it is designed so as to regain, by its own resilience, an original shape after compression thereof. A check valve is arranged to close in order to prevent product, upon compressing the hose member, from flowing back from the hose member to the container, and a discharge valve is arranged to open so as to allow dispensing of product from the hose member and to close when so done.

    Abstract: A one-way valve is connectable in fluid communication with a fluid-receiving chamber, such as a dilution chamber or a mixing chamber for diluting or mixing a perishable food product, such as a milk product or chocolate product, and forming a substantially fluid-tight seal therebetween. The valve comprises a relatively rigid valve seat, and a relatively flexible valve member overlying the valve seat and forming an axially-elongated, normally-closed valve opening therebetween defining an inlet at one end of the valve seat, an outlet at an opposite end of the valve seat, and an axially-extending seal therebetween that forms a fluid-tight seal between the inlet and outlet of the normally-closed valve opening. An axially-extending valve body is radially spaced relative to the valve member and forms a space therebetween allowing fluid-flow therethrough for cleaning the valve and the fluid-receiving chamber.

    Abstract: Pump operable manually or by a utensil held by a user, having an elastically deformable chamber, the inside of which contains a liquid or viscous product, and the outside of which is brought into contact with air at a slit made in this chamber and with a replacement fluid at an opening made on the chamber. The chamber is suited to deforming, by pressing of a user, to create a higher pressure in the product compared to the outside, and to open the slit, allowing a volume of product to escape from it. The chamber is suited to making its deformation elastically disappear, upon cessation of the pressing, to create a lower pressure in the product, in the presence of a flow of replacement fluid through the opening towards the inside, and to close the slit, where the chamber wall is planar in the vicinity of the slit.

    Abstract: A disposable pump for liquid dispensing includes a chamber in which pressure may be varied for pumping liquid from a compressible container to the chamber to a dispensing opening. The chamber encloses an inner valve that regulates liquid flow between the container and the chamber, and an outer valve regulates flow of liquid between the chamber and the dispensing opening. The pump has a closed position where liquid is drawn from the container to the chamber by negative pressure in the chamber. To dispense, a volume of liquid is drawn from the chamber to the dispensing opening. The inner valve is a one-way valve openable to flow liquid in the dispensing direction when inner valve opening pressure acts in the dispensing direction, and closes for pressure acting in the opposite direction. The outer two-way valve opens to flow liquid in the dispensing or opposite direction.

    Abstract: A dispensing device for a preferably cosmetic liquid as well as a method for the manufacture thereof are proposed. A lasting and tight joining of two materials is achieved while allowing for simple manufacture by pretreating the surface of the first material by means of plasma treatment or irradiation in a desired joining area in order to form radicals there or to break up the polymer chains of the first material, and by then injecting the second material directly against the first material. Another aspect consists in covering the first material with a second material for joining with another material or component.
